android - 何时使用调试和发布 Android 版本

标签 android google-play crashlytics

我正在测试 Android 应用程序,可以将其构建为“发布”和“调试”,

开发在带有 Android Studio 的笔记本电脑上进行,
测试将基于 Crashlytics,
制作将在 GPlay 上进行。

请建议我应该为每个环境在“发布”和“调试”之间选择什么(以及为什么)?

最佳答案

您的 Android 应用程序将在您的开发环境中以 Debug模式执行,例如从 Eclipse 或 Android Studio IDE 安装应用程序时,从 Google Play 安装时它将以 Release模式执行。在 Release模式下,必须禁用任何调试日志记录、StrictMode 和调试选项。

关于android - 何时使用调试和发布 Android 版本,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/47813645/

相关文章:

java - 将 charSequence 元素转换为 enum 元素

android - 更改分辨率时,Google Play <compatible-screens> 会屏蔽三星设备

android - 如何让我的应用出现在平板电脑上

android - 发布后更改包名

android - 在项目中添加 Crashlytics 有 Dexguard

Android 软键盘覆盖 Edittext android

尽管 URL 工作正常,但对 webservice 的 Android 调用没有返回任何结果

java - Android:StaggeredGridLayoutManager 中的 ArithmeticException

android - onRequestPermissionResult 的 switch case 需要常量表达式错误

android - 无法在 crashlytics 仪表板中找到崩溃